Washing method for water wave hair:

If you own a water wave hair then you must be aware of its washing method. Your wig needs to be pampered like your natural hair so it can last longer and value your money. Here we gonna share the proper method to wash the water wave hair in the right way.

  • Firstly, detangle your water wave hair by using a wide tooth comb.
  • Take lukewarm water from and water wave hair in it.
  • Now add shampoo to the water. Shampoo must not be harsh for wig material.
  • Dip your water wave hair in that shampoo mixed water and let the hairpiece soak in it for a few minutes.
  • Now take out the wig and rinse it with warm water.
  • It’s time to condition your water wave hair. You can use a deep conditioner or leave-in conditioner for maximum moisture content. Conditioner didn’t let your water wave hair become dry and frizzy.
  • Again rinse the conditioner with water properly and wrap the wig in a towel but don’t fold the water wave hair otherwise curl pattern can be changed.
  • After a few minutes take out the wig from a towel and hang it to air dry. It’s recommended to not use the heat dry the water-wave hair.
  • After the water wave hair is completely dry, you can style it according to your choice and rock the waves.

How to detangle a throw on & go wig?

If you are also fond of a throw on and go wig or intending to buy it from luvmehair then first read this guide. In this guide, we gonna describe the method to detangle the throw on and go wig.  The main reason for a tangled wig is a lack of attention and care. Don’t throw the wig after coming back from a party or office. Store it properly so it can stay like new but if your throw on & go wig has got tangles or frizz than rather throwing it away read this guide and save your investment.

This efficient method to revive the throw on and go wig is super easy and can actually save your money.

  • Start by putting your throw on & go wig on a wig head or stand and secure the wig with t-pins so it didn’t fall off during the process.
  • No make sections of throw on & go wig and tie each section with a hair clip.
  • It’s time to use a detangling spray on each section of the wig. It will make the hair soft so you can easily remove tangles.
  • You can remove the tangles with your fingers as well or start combing the wig by using a wide tooth comb.
  • You can use the detangling spray again if the tangles are hard to open. Repeat the process until your throw on & go wig is tangles-free.
  • Repeat the process with each section and at last comb the hair from roots to ends with a wide tooth comb.
  • It’s time to wash the throw on & go wig with simple water.
  • After washing the wig apply a deep conditioner that is good for human hair throw on & go wig. The conditioner will hydrate the wig and retain the moisture to prevent further damage and tangles to the wig.
  • Again wash the wig to rinse off the conditioner and let the wig dry.
  • Put the wig again on a wig stand and let it air dry completely otherwise you can also use the blow dry method by setting the temperature to low or at a cool setting.
  • Once your throw on & go wig is completely dry, style your wig and flaunt your look.

Installation process of a closure wig:

If you’re a newbie then read the installation process of the closure wig below and style your wig as you want. Before wearing the wig make sure your natural hair is clean and dry.

  • Secure your natural hair in braids or make cornrows.
  • Wear a wig cap to completely hide your natural hair. You can also trim the excess part of the wig cap so it can align with your closure wig.
  • Now spray on your forehead so the wig cap can stay on your head.
  • You can apply some foundation or concealer that matches your skin tone or one shade lighter to hide the part of the wig cap that can be seen through after closure wig installation. You can apply a bit of foundation in the middle for the center part and at the sides if you’re opting for the side part.
  • If you’re not installing a glueless closure wig then apply some adhesive to the wig cap 1-inch away from the hair where your closure gonna lay.
  • It’s time to put on your closure wig by starting from back to front.
  • Make sure you’ve placed the parting properly in a straightway not tilted.
  • Now press the front of the closure wig on adhesive and secure it safely.
  • Press the wig on glue and comb the front part backward.
  • Let the closure wig dry completely and then cut off the excessive frontal lace to create a natural hairline.
  • Cut the lace completely so it didn’t see and then comb the baby hair and your closure installation is done.
